
The Social Network 2 Adds MCU Actress To Star-Studded Cast
The Social Network 2 cast continues to grow, with a new star joining the project that’s growing into one of the more star-studded movies in recent memory.
Who has joined the cast of The Social Network 2?
According to a new report from Deadline, Wunmi Mosaku, who played Hunter B-15 in Marvel Studios’ Loki and Deadpool & Wolverine, and who most recently starred in 2025’s Sinners, is set to join the upcoming sequel.
There was no word yet on who Mosaku will play, but she’ll join an already star-studded cast that includes Mikey Madison, Jeremy Allen White, Jeremy Strong, and Bill Burr. Aaron Sorking is once again writing the sequel to the film, and will also be directing the project as well.
So far, little is known about the movie, aside from its name, The Social Reckoning. The movie is set to release on October 9, 2026. It’s unclear just how it’ll connect to the 2009 original film that starred Jesse Eisenberg and Andrew Garfield, but recent reports suggest the film will focus on Facebook’s growth into one of the biggest company’s on the planet, and how it was used to spread misinformation in the lead up to the insurrection on January 6, 2021.
“The story of the new feature will focus on how the company’s own reporting pointed to the negative effects the company’s social media was having on teens and kids, how it knew misinformation was proliferating and causing violence, and how it contributed to the violent insurrection of Jan. 6, 2021,” a description of the plot, per The Hollywood Reporter, reads.
